Where do dragons appear in world mythology?
Dragons feature in mythologies across the globe. European dragons are often depicted as fire-breathing villains hoarding gold, while Chinese dragons symbolize wisdom, power, and good fortune. Norse mythology includes Jörmungandr, a world serpent, and cultures from Japan to Mexico have their own unique dragon legends and symbolism.
What powers do dragons have in different stories?
Dragon powers vary widely depending on their origin. Common abilities include breathing fire, flying, shape-shifting, controlling weather, and possessing magical healing powers. Some dragons are intelligent and magical, while others are wild beasts. In Eastern cultures, dragons often command water and bring rain, unlike Western dragons that typically fear water.
Why are dragons so popular in fantasy stories?
Dragons captivate our imagination because they represent the ultimate combination of danger, mystery, and majesty. They are intelligent enough to communicate yet powerful enough to threaten kingdoms. Dragons symbolize both obstacles to overcome and allies to befriend, making them perfect characters for epic adventures and heroic quests.
